Compare all specifications:

1968 Autobianchi Bianchina 2012 Mercedes-Benz ML
Make Autobianchi Mercedes-Benz
Model Bianchina ML
Year Released 1968 2012
Body Type Hatchback SUV
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 499 cc 3000 cc
Engine Cylinders 2 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 18 HP 240 HP
Engine RPM 4600 RPM 3600 RPM
Torque 30 Nm 616 Nm
Torque RPM 2800 RPM 1600 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Rear AWD
Transmission Type Manual 7-speed shiftable autom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Length 3230 mm 4803 mm
Vehicle Width 1350 mm 2141 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1796 mm
Wheelbase Size 1950 mm 2916 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 22 L 93 L
